Dr. Varni is Professor and Vice Chair for Research, Department of Pediatrics,
the College of Medicine, and Professor, Department of Landscape Architecture
and Urban Planning, the College of Architecture, at Texas A&M University,
College Station, Texas. Dr. Varni has been a Professor at Texas A&M
University since January 2003.
Dr. Varni is a Fellow of the American Psychological Association, the
Society of Behavioral Medicine, and the Society of Pediatric Psychology,
and has published over 200 journal articles and book chapters in behavioral
medicine, and four books on children and families. He is a recipient
of the Significant Research Contributions Award from the American Psychological
Association.
His areas of expertise are measurement instrument development, conceptual
models and cognitive-behavior therapy interventions in pediatric chronic
health conditions. Dr. Varni is also conducting research and evaluation
projects into the healing environment of children's hospitals, focusing
on the effect of the built and natural environment on child, parent,
and staff outcomes as a basis for evidence-based architectural design
